Or maybe it’s because we actively work to make hospitality (with each other, our guests, our clients and partners) the foundation upon which everything is built.Job overviewAs part of the Maintenance team, this position performs all necessary repairs and preventive maintenance as directed by the Chief Engineer/Engineering Supervisor to maintain a safe, attractive and efficiently operated hotel. The Maintenance Technician is also responsible for performing other duties as assigned. Your day-to-day Perform basic repair and maintenance of facilities, guest rooms and public spaces.Maintain building by performing basic repairs, carpentry, shoveling, clean-up work, snow and ice removal, plumbing, electrical, painting and any other related maintenance activities as needed.Inspect and maintain machinery and equipment for conformance with operations and safety standards.Maintain cleanliness and organization of work and storage areas.Ensure security of any assigned keys.Assist with Lost Prevention as needed to ensure the safety and security of guests and associates.Assist with preventive maintenance and complete work orders in a timely manner.Respond in a courteous manner to all guest questions, complaints and/ or requests to ensure outstanding guest satisfaction.Assist in checking and making routine repairs and assist on major repairs on all hotel equipment.Service the hotel’s pool, including adjusting chemicals and cleaning filters; complete maintenance requests forms and record logs.Maintain the building’s exterior and curb appeal.Assist with setting up, tearing down and cleaning up banquet and meeting rooms as assigned.Respond to all emergency situations and notify the appropriate authorities and managers.Be able to use two-way radios, telephones, general office equipment and various types of maintenance equipment.Follow all company and safety and security policies and procedures to ensure a safe and hazard-free work environment.Ensure the security of inventory, such as tools, supplies, equipment, furniture and televisions.Replenish supplies in a timely and efficient manner, minimizing waste and ensuring that equipment is prepared and operational for the next shift.Make regular rounds of the building to ensure proper operation of equipment, while also looking for any safety and security items and report them immediately.Understand and practice all tasks and procedures in accordance with OSHA and company standards.Assist in any other task or duties as requested by management.Who you areA team player with a heart for hospitality.Customer-focused, with guests, clients and employees at the forefront of your thinking.Nimble and able to adapt to change quickly.Committed to sharing and togetherness and value the family mindset of our organization.Aware that a good reputation is a huge asset to a hotel and committed to being a representative of that great reputation.An excellent communicator.Naturally curious and value listening to solve problems.Comfortable following directions, guidelines and work objectives.Capable of exerting up to 60 pounds of force occasionally.Capable of standing for an entire shift or for an extended amount of time.Capable of reaching overhead, utilizing both hands, leaning over, stooping and kneeling.A plus: Practiced, with six months' related experience in hospitality or a service industry.A must: Eager to be part of a great work culture and team.BenefitsWe are proud to offer competitive wages and the following benefits for full-time employees:PTOHotel and restaurant discounts available at select LodgeWorks propertiesHealth, vision and dental benefits 401(k) plans with matching contributions Paid holidays Short-term and long-term disability (company sponsored) Referral bonuses Flexible spending accounts LodgeWorks is an equal opportunity employer and values diversity at our company.
